FAQ: How do I know what size gloves to order? Can I measure?
It’s best to order gloves in the size you normally wear. Most (but not all) gloves are pretty consistent in size from one brand to another, so if you have bought size “Large” in the past, then you’d have a pretty safe bet in ordering a large.
If you have no idea what size glove to buy and have no past experience in buying gloves, you can measure your hand. We suggest you use a cloth tape measure. You can get a range of measurements depending upon how much you try to make your hand wide and flat. We get the best fit by using the largest measurement you can get (by making your palm as wide and flat as possible with the thumb sticking straight out). We used a “handy dandy” Held measuring device in the picture below to illustrate where to measure, but any cloth tape measure will do. After getting a measurement, use the chart below to convert the measurement to an alpha size:
| Actual Hand Measurement |
Alpha Glove Size |
|---|---|
| 6.5”-7.5” | Small |
| 7.5”-8.5” | Medium |
| 8.5”-9.5” | Large |
| 9.5”-10.5” | XL |
| 10.5”-11” | XXL |
